From: HyungKyu Song Date: Fri, 15 Feb 2013 15:06:54 +0000 (+0900) Subject: Tizen 2.0 Release X-Git-Tag: accepted/tizen_2.0/20130215.204417^0 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=refs%2Fheads%2Ftizen_2.0;p=external%2Fleveldb.git Tizen 2.0 Release --- diff --git a/README b/README index 3618ade..06e625c 100644 --- a/README +++ b/README @@ -1,4 +1,4 @@ -leveldb: A key-value store +leveldb: A key-value store. Authors: Sanjay Ghemawat (sanjay@google.com) and Jeff Dean (jeff@google.com) The code under this directory implements a system for maintaining a @@ -49,3 +49,4 @@ include/env.h include/table.h include/table_builder.h Lower-level modules that most clients probably won't use directly + diff --git a/leveldb.manifest b/leveldb.manifest new file mode 100644 index 0000000..75b0fa5 --- /dev/null +++ b/leveldb.manifest @@ -0,0 +1,5 @@ + + + + + diff --git a/packaging/leveldb.spec b/packaging/leveldb.spec new file mode 100644 index 0000000..eb794f5 --- /dev/null +++ b/packaging/leveldb.spec @@ -0,0 +1,45 @@ +Name: leveldb +Summary: leveldb library +Version: 1.1 +Release: 1 +Group: libs +License: Google +Source0: %{name}-%{version}.tar.gz + +%description +Description: leveldb + + +%package -n libleveldb +Summary: leveldb library. +Group: Development/Libraries + +Provides: libleveldb.so +Provides: libmemenv.so + +%description -n libleveldb +Description: leveldb library. + +%prep +%setup -q + +%build +make %{?jobs:-j%jobs} + +%install +rm -rf %{buildroot} +%make_install + +%files -n libleveldb +%manifest leveldb.manifest +%defattr(-,root,root,-) +%{_libdir}/libleveldb.so +%{_libdir}/libleveldb.so.0 +%{_libdir}/libleveldb.so.1.1.0 +%{_libdir}/libmemenv.so +%{_libdir}/libmemenv.so.0 +%{_libdir}/libmemenv.so.1.1.0 +%{_libdir}/pkgconfig/leveldb.pc +%{_libdir}/pkgconfig/memenv.pc +%{_includedir}/leveldb/*.h +%{_includedir}/helpers/memenv/*.h